首页 » 友链在线 » webapp怎么连接数据库「web应用用什么数据库好」

webapp怎么连接数据库「web应用用什么数据库好」

访客 2024-10-01 0

扫一扫用手机浏览

文章目录 [+]

webapp怎么连接数据

JAVA Web开发中与数据库的连接操作,配置:

1、新建数据库。 新建登录角色,在新建数据库的时候把数据库的所有权交给你新建的角色。用用户和密码控制数据库。保证数据库的安全。

webapp怎么连接数据库「web应用用什么数据库好」 webapp怎么连接数据库「web应用用什么数据库好」 友链在线

2、编写context.xml文件 Xml文件的目的是封装用户和密码,也是封装的一种,方便操作。 以下为context.xml文件样例:

详细说明: name="jdbc/sampleHS"里面的ssampHS是可改名称,建议根据需要自己命名; username="hstaoshu" password="hstaoshu"此两项为你新建的数据库登录角色用户名和密码信息,只有匹配 了才能访问。这里简单为了表示,把用户名和密码弄成了跟数据库名字一样。其实这是很不安全的。 url="jdbc:postgresql://localhost:5432/hstaoshu"/> 这是连接数据库的URl,就像访问网站的地址一样。没有这个是无法访问数据库的。localhost:5432表示本地端口。一般不需要改动,如果你在配置数据库的时候改动过端口,那么你需要把它改回来。/hstaoshu是你的数据库名称。

webapp怎么连接数据库「web应用用什么数据库好」 webapp怎么连接数据库「web应用用什么数据库好」 友链在线
(图片来自网络侵删)

web测试的主要测试点

web测试主要包括的测试方面:

1、通用指标。指Web应用服务器、数据库服务器必需测试项,包括:处理器时间:指服务器CPU占用率,一般平均达到70%时,服务就接近饱和。可用内存数:如果测试时发现内存有变化情况也要注意,如果是内存泄露则比较严重。物理磁盘读写时间。

2、Web服务器指标。平均每秒响应次数为总请求时间与秒数之比。平均每秒业务脚本的迭代次数。成功的请求和失败的请求。成功的点击次数和失败的点击次数。每秒点击次数、每秒成功的点击次数和每秒失败的点击次数。尝试连接数。

3、数据库服务器指标。用户连接数,也就是数据库的连接数量。数据库死锁量。数据库缓存的命中情况。

哪个web数据库好

选择哪个web数据库好,取决于您的具体需求和场景。以下是一些常见的web数据库,您可以根据您的需求进行选择:

1

MySQL:MySQL是一个流行的开源关系型数据库,适用于Web应用程序。它支持高并发访问,提供良好的性能和可扩展性。MySQL支持多种存储引擎,如InnoDB、MyISAM等,适用于不同的应用场景。它还提供了丰富的API和工具,方便开发人员进行数据库操作和管理。

2

PostgreSQL:PostgreSQL是一个功能强大的开源关系型数据库,同样适用于Web应用程序。它提供了丰富的数据类型、索引和规则,以确保数据的一致性和完整性。PostgreSQL还支持高并发访问,并提供良好的性能和可扩展性。它还支持多种编程语言,如Python、Java、C++等,方便开发人员进行数据库操作和管理。

3

MongoDB:MongoDB是一个流行的非关系型数据库,适用于Web应用程序。它支持文档存储和查询,适用于需要处理大量数据和高并发访问的场景。MongoDB提供了良好的性能和可扩展性,并支持多种编程语言,如Java、Python、Node.js等。

4

Redis:Redis是一个高速的内存数据库,适用于Web应用程序。它支持键值对存储和查询,适用于需要处理大量数据和高并发访问的场景。Redis提供了良好的性能和可扩展性,并支持多种数据类型,如字符串、列表、哈希等。它还提供了丰富的API和工具,方便开发人员进行数据库操作和管理。

5

除了上述常见的web数据库外,还有其他一些可选的web数据库,如Oracle Database、SQL Server等。您可以根据您的具体需求选择最适合您的web数据库。

标签:

相关文章

黎季犛,一位杰出政治家的传奇人生

黎季犛,一个在中国近代史上留下浓墨重彩的名字。他出生于一个革命家庭,从小受到革命思想的熏陶,一生致力于革命事业,为中国的解放和建设...

友链在线 2025-01-04 阅读0 评论0

黑科云,介绍未来企业数字化转型新篇章

在数字化浪潮席卷全球的今天,企业数字化转型已成为提升竞争力的关键。而黑科云作为国内领先的云计算服务商,以其卓越的技术实力和丰富的行...

友链在线 2025-01-03 阅读0 评论0